FORCE

The force on an object is a push or pull effect.

Given that a force of 50 N is applied to an object for 0.2s , and it

changes its velocity by 10m/s. The parameters are;

  • Force F = 50 N
  • Time t = 0.2 s
  • Change in Velocity = 10 m/s
  • Mass m = ?

From first linear equation of motion,

V = U + at

V - U = at

Where V - U = change in velocity = 10 m/s

Substitute it and time t into the equation.

10 = 0.2a

a = 10/0.2

a = 50 m/[tex]s^{2}[/tex]

From second Newton's law, F = ma

Substitute the force and the acceleration into the formula

50 = 50m

m = 50/50

m = 1 kg

Therefore, the mass of the object is 1kg.
